Output d62bccd288533ea8e6632ca4eccee3eda666dc8325c730b65feafe178ba5e815:56

value
62369
script pubkey
OP_0 OP_PUSHBYTES_20 063a8db8bdc7ae73bd250e50ab12b60671db3747
address
bc1qqcagmw9ac7h880f9peg2ky4kqecakd686xl20c
transaction
d62bccd288533ea8e6632ca4eccee3eda666dc8325c730b65feafe178ba5e815
confirmations
34771
spent
true